Synopsis

Market: Scientists, engineers, and graduate students involved in the phenomenon of plasma physics. This 1966 reference work is a compilation of some of the most important plasma physics measurements published during the late 1950s and the early 1960s. It offers a wealth of useful information on elastic-collision and charge- transfer cross sections, mobility and diffusion, electron attachment and detachment, and recombination. Numerous fundamental principles make this a much-consulted handbook on the physical phenomena, measurements, and properties of plasma physics.
